Established in 1640 by English colonists on the South Fork of Long Island, New York, the beautiful community of Southampton is an extremely popular resort attracting thousands of visitors and seasonal residents yearly.
A perfect blend of sprawling pristine beaches, majestic private estates, exclusive shops, and exquisite dining, make for Southampton to be an elite Hampton enclave. Cozy historic bed and breakfasts, upscale hotels and several motels and inns cater for the influx of tourists. Stroll along the village’s shady streets and explore the charming stores, village center, and up market brand name department stores along Job Lane’s shopping district, providing plenty of chic and trendy shopping opportunity.
Southampton pays homage to its rich history and heritage with various historical landmarks such as the Southampton Historical Museum and the 1648 Halsey Homestead. About Villas
Luxurious and large, Villas are ideal for those wanting to self-cater with all the comforts and amenities of high-end accommodation. These usually include several bedrooms, with at least the master ensuite. The kitchen and living areas are fully equipped with top-of-the-range facilities; making it easy to whip-up quick holiday meals or go full gourmet should you choose to. The lounge will have a full entertainment system, including Dstv, and wifi can be expected. Due to the general size of the Villas, they are best suited to families, with older children, or small to medium groups of friends.
